California Fish and Game Code
§ 2120
FGC § 2120 Effective Jan 1, 2008Div. 3 · Ch. 2 · Art. 1
Statute text
View on leginfo.ca.gov(a)The commission, in cooperation with the Department of Food and Agriculture, shall adopt regulations governing both (1) the entry, importation, possession, transportation, keeping, confinement, or release of any and all wild animals that will be or that have been imported into this state pursuant to this chapter, and (2) the possession of all other wild animals. The regulations shall be designed to prevent damage to the native wildlife or agricultural interests of this state resulting from the existence at large of these wild animals, and to provide for the welfare of wild animals and the safety of the public.
(b)The regulations shall also include criteria for all of the following:
(1)The receiving, processing, and issuing of a permit and conducting inspections.
